About Embleton Bay
Once you're there, you've got proper dramatic scenery - high cliffs, a wide sandy beach, and the castle ruins dominating everything from above. The fortress itself dates back to 1313, built by the Earl of Lancaster, though these days it's just walls and towers. You can scramble up to them if you're willing to pay the English Heritage fee (worth it for the views alone), or simply walk around the base and soak in the atmosphere from beach level.
This works brilliantly for walkers and photographers. Kids get a kick out of clambering over rocks and exploring, though under-eights might find the walk a bit much. The beach itself is quiet, which is refreshing - you won't fight crowds here like you do at Whitley Bay. Timing matters: come at low tide when the sand opens up, or aim for late afternoon when light hits the castle properly.
